We changed the db_block_buffers in the init file to double what it was
(trust me - there's MORE than enough memory available to do this) and
the DB would not start back up - instead it gave an ORA-07690 error.
I can not find the messages and codes book, but oerr gave me the
following:
ORACLE7> oerr ora 07690
Defaulting to language code: US.
WARNING: the ORA_ROOT:[RDBMS.MESG] directory does not exist.
Defaulting to ORA_ROOT:[RDBMS].
ERROR: the ORA_ROOT:[ORA_ROOT:[RDBMS]ORAUS.MSG] file does not exist.
Defaulting to ORA_ERROR.
Searching DISK$C1LV0:[ORACLE.ORACLE7.RDBMS]ERROR.MSG; for message number 7690.
// *Cause: VMS system service : $CRMPSC_GDZRO_64 failed. // *Action: Examine system error message and refer to VMS documentation
Also - we are running Oracle 7.3.3.6 on OpenVMS 7.1 with three instances on this machine. I am searching for the VMS documentation - anyone have a clue in the meantime? Oracle support hasn't been much help thus far. :(
